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
47271090 202 77 8196582
46 7851247
46 7851247
144423662 423 443961 221269
All about undefined
Interested in learning more?
46 7851247
144423662 423 443961 221269
See more
81579367 01 5775
26064 34861 284689939
See more
051812 09992
22085206 81458 55 8559073
See more